Children's Health Insurance Program (CHIP)
Overview:
CHIP provides low-cost or free health coverage to children in families that earn too much to qualify for Medicaid but cannot afford private insurance. Families can apply through their state's CHIP program, and coverage includes doctor visits, immunizations, dental care, and hospital care. Eligibility and enrollment are available year-round in all 50 states.
